Oxford Street in Sydney, New South Wales, is a vibrant and diverse destination that caters to various interests. This iconic street is known for being LGBTQ+ friendly, family-friendly, and offers a wide range of dining options, shopping opportunities, and friendly locals. Visitors can explore the lively nightlife destinations and nearby attractions, while also enjoying the bustling shopping street with its world-famous shops. In Australia, Oxford Street is reminiscent of Bulimba's Oxford Street, offering a unique and enjoyable experience for all.

As you stroll along Oxford Street in Sydney, you'll discover a vibrant culinary scene that caters to every taste. For a taste of authentic Asian cuisine, Thai Nesia Restaurant is a must-visit. This highly rated and popular Thai restaurant offers a wide range of mouthwatering dishes. If you're in the mood for some delicious pizza, Love Supreme is the place to go. With its cozy dining space, you can enjoy their highly rated pizzas in a relaxed atmosphere. Seafood lovers will adore Saint Peter, a highly rated restaurant specializing in fresh seafood. For Italian cuisine, be sure to check out Restaurants Orlo, offering a spacious street-level bar and private dining options.

Looking to avoid the rainy, cloudy, or uncomfortably hot or cold months? Our table below will help you find the perfect time for your holiday in Paddington and your visit to Oxford Street. Here you will find a year-round average temperature of 18.3°C, reaching a peak of 23.0°C in January, its warmest month, and dropping to an average low of 13.3°C in July, the coolest month. The annual rainfall averages 72.2mm, with March experiencing the heaviest showers, while September is the driest month.

What can I see and do near Oxford Street?

You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Sydney Jewish Museum, Australian Museum or Art Gallery of New South Wales. Sydney Harbour Bridge, William Street and Queen Victoria Building are landmarks that you won't want to miss. You can catch a show at Sydney Opera House, Capitol Theatre and Metro Theatre.
